Output fd4eb3d704bfd73e97b653ff4ea7733db4bbac26a3c531259c3dbd7c7a38ebc5:3

value
488136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b58d0b7f148328e4db8d86c2f97e0d6cdc295907 OP_EQUAL
address
3JEyCEhjC7bWZJwuM9cGVX87VFveo7efJQ
transaction
fd4eb3d704bfd73e97b653ff4ea7733db4bbac26a3c531259c3dbd7c7a38ebc5
confirmations
512929
spent
true